01 About
I'm a Backend & Platform Engineer based in Buenos Aires, focused on distributed systems, real-time data platforms, and AI-assisted engineering.
For the past five years I've been part of the Market Adapters team in JPMorgan Chase's Corporate & Investment Bank, designing and operating backend services for real-time transaction monitoring and payment gateway integrations in Java and Python. I work with high-throughput Kafka pipelines, event-driven architecture, and low-latency systems that need to stay stable at scale.
My work also sits where engineering meets product: I run requirements sessions, manage backlogs, and align engineering and business stakeholders across complex initiatives.
AI is now a core part of my day-to-day. I use Claude Code and GitHub Copilot extensively, build reusable AI developer tooling, experiment with LLM workflows and agentic systems, and help drive adoption of AI-assisted engineering practices across teams.
